Located in the heart of downtown Lexington, Central Branch features a Foucault pendulum and the world’s largest ceiling clock and equine freeze by Adalin Wichman. Come to explore the Kentucky Room genealogy and local history collection, Central Library Gallery, the Farish Theater, Friends of the Library Book Cellar, and the Kloiber Foundation STEAM Lab.
